Officials say a metal homage to the late punk legend Joey Ramone may be New York City’s most-stolen street sign. The Department of Transportation recently had the ‘Joey Ramone Place’ sign reinstalled in lower Manhattan for the fourth time since 2003. This time, it was raised 8 eight feet to curb temptation. A German musician who wanted to break a world record and promote his new CD gave concerts in eight countries this weekend — all in 24 hours. LIMP BIZKIT’s manager has told TMZ.com that the band was forced to cancel last night’s show in Oslo, Norway after the group’s drummer, John Otto, was diagnosed with pneumonia. Ex-Warrant vocalist Jani Lane has hit the road with Great White, filling in for Jack Russell while he recovers from surgery. Veteran German thrashers Sodom have completed work on their new album, ‘In War And Pieces’, for a November 23, 2010 release (one day earlier internationally) via Spv/Steamhammer. According to a posting on Katatonia’s Facebook page, the two guitars that were stolen while the Swedish band was performing on September 18, 2010 at Station 4 in St. Paul, Minnesota have been turned in to the police. Mr. Big have begun tracking their new studio album in Los Angeles, the first to feature all four original members since Hey Man in 1995. An American telephone engineer has been awarded an unusual culinary prize for his performance at the World Karaoke Championships in Moscow. Edward Pimentel won one million Russian dumplings after being voted the audience’s favourite at the contest.
